Description
This watercolor frames a quiet sanctuary where the temple’s saffron spire rises like a concentrated ember against a cool, breathing field of blues and greens, turning devotion into a luminous focal point. Loose, transparent washes and broken edges let light seep through the architecture and foliage, so the scene feels less “depicted” than remembered—an atmosphere held together by shadow, reflection, and softened contours. The long, drifting bands of shade across the foreground read as time itself passing, suggesting that faith here is not spectacle but a steady warmth nested within everyday stillness.
